AT-41511, AT-41533 General Purpose, Low Noise NPN Silicon Bipolar Transistors Data Sheet Description Avago’s AT-41511 and AT-41533 are general purpose NPN bipolar transistors that offer excellent high frequency performance at an economical price. The AT-41533 uses the 3 lead SOT-23, while the AT-41511 places the same die in the lower parasitic 4 lead SOT-143. Both packages are industry standard, and compatible with high volume surface mount assembly techniques. The 4 micron emitter-to-emitter pitch of these transistors yields high performance products that can perform a multiplicity of tasks. The 14 emitter finger interdigitated geometry yields an intermediate-sized transistor with easy to match to impedances, low noise figure, and moderate power.
